When Frank (Depp) crosses paths with the mysterious and seductive Elise (Jolie), his holiday takes an unexpected and dangerous turn. When armed assassins chase him from his hotel room in a hail of bullets, Frank begins to understand that he and Elise have been drawn into a deadly game of cat and mouse. As the net begins to close around them, Frank soon realises that to escape with his life, he will have to learn to fight back.... or die. (StudioCanal UK)

English For no reason, a permanently serious looking Angelina gets on a train and, following the instructions of her criminal mastermind boyfriend, picks up a random sod (Johnny D), who will find himself up to his neck in trouble. This is the setting for either a brisk conspiracy thriller or a thrilling adventure comedy, but not both! That’s exactly what the script tries to do, but the result is a boring circus that sinfully squanders the talent of its two stars. I don’t like Angelina and Johnny very much, but they do have good films under their belts. The creators of The Tourist, unfortunately, were satisfied with having both stars on the screen – no need for acting. The shocking twist takes the previous events to a completely new dimension that definitely puts the film in the category of “second-rate WTF crap”. ()

English I was expecting The Tourist to be worse. The worst thing, in my opinion, is that the screenwriters couldn't create a suitable mix of all the genres they wanted to have in the film, and so this very pleasantly shot thing with beautiful cinematography and a good Newton Howard soundtrack just keeps bouncing between the words "Action / Drama / Thriller" and doesn't stay with any of them long enough to really entertain the viewer. That’s too bad. However, I can't say I was bored when I was watching it. Three and a bit stars. Slightly above average. ()
